WebA HELOC is a line of credit borrowed against the available equity of your home. Your home's equity is the difference between the appraised value of your home and your current mortgage balance. Construction … make a variable global in pythonWebThe construction loan is generally a 1-2 year loan where you make interest payments along the way but no principal payments. When the project is completed, it becomes a permanent mortgage — typically with a loan term of 15 to 30 years — and you make payments that cover both interest and the principal. 2.
